## Reference benchmarks (rough)

Use as anchors, not absolutes :

- **Engagement rate** : 3 to 5% on a healthy account, 7%+ is great.
- **Profile visits per post** : 5 to 20 is normal for emerging creators, 50+ for established.
- **Follower growth per post** : 0.5 to 2 net new followers per post is healthy.
- **Best performing format** : carousels and personal stories tend to lead, then opinion / contrarian, then plain text.

## Process

1. Read the numbers and the trend.
2. Spot the **2 to 3 patterns** that matter (not all 12 metrics).
3. Look at top vs bottom posts : what do the winners share that the losers do not ? Format ? Topic ? Hook style ? Day of week ?
4. Tie the diagnosis to the user's stated goal :
   - If goal is **visibility** : focus on impressions and engagement rate.
   - If goal is **lead gen** : focus on profile visits to DM conversion.
   - If goal is **hiring / recruiting** : focus on follower quality + comment quality.
   - If goal is **community** : focus on comment depth and repeat engagers.
5. Recommend **3 specific actions** for the next month. Not 10. Three.

## Rules

- Vanity metrics warning : impressions without profile visits = the user is entertaining, not converting.
- Engagement rate without follower growth = the same audience cycles, no new reach.
- Profile visits without DMs = the bio is not converting (run the Profile Optimizer skill).
- Never just praise the numbers. Always anchor to "compared to what" and "why this matters for your goal".
- If a metric dropped, do not panic. Look for one of these causes : posting cadence dropped, a post angle changed, a competitor stole the niche, or the algorithm shifted on a specific format.
- Do not make up numbers. If the user did not share a metric, say so and ask.
